Wealthfront Advisers LLC Sells 42,632 Shares of Edison International (NYSE:EIX)

Edison International logo with Utilities background

Wealthfront Advisers LLC reduced its position in Edison International (NYSE:EIX - Free Report) by 69.9% during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 18,397 shares of the utilities provider's stock after selling 42,632 shares during the period. Wealthfront Advisers LLC's holdings in Edison International were worth $1,084,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Edison International Price Performance

Shares of EIX stock opened at $51.14 on Friday. The company has a quick ratio of 0.89, a current ratio of 0.96 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.06. The business's fifty day moving average is $52.91 and its 200 day moving average is $55.70. Edison International has a twelve month low of $47.73 and a twelve month high of $88.77. The stock has a market cap of $19.68 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 7.25, a PEG ratio of 1.21 and a beta of 0.75.

Edison International (NYSE:EIX -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, April 29th. The utilities provider reported $1.37 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.21 by $0.16. The business had revenue of $3.81 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.29 billion. Edison International had a return on equity of 13.21% and a net margin of 16.84%. The company's revenue for the quarter was down 6.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$1.13 earnings per share. Research analysts expect that Edison International will post 4.95 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Edison International Announces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, July 31st. Shareholders of record on Monday, July 7th will be issued a $0.8275 dividend. This represents a $3.31 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 6.47%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, July 7th. Edison International's dividend payout ratio is 46.95%.

About Edison International

(Free Report)

Edison International, through its subsidiaries, engages in the generation and distribution of electric power. The company supplies and delivers electricity to approximately 50,000 square mile area of southern California to residential, commercial, industrial, public authorities, agricultural, and other sectors.
